I've got a similar integrity error report from a user about geda-symbols. (from my home:werner2101 repo in openSUSE_10.2 noarch)
I've reproduced the issue with that package, but I think it was ok when I've build and installed it the first time (2007-09-07).
What's the "right" solution for the problem? Just rebuild the package? Or can I perform any special tests on that package?
Original Message from the user: ---------------------------- The issue:
I successfully added your repository in YaST. I was also able to install a few gEDA package successfully from there. But when it came to installation of geda-symbols, YaST gave me an integrity check failure error as follows:
suse yast Error: 3:Package geda-symbols-1.2.0-2.1 fails integrity check. Do you want to retry downloading it?
Then I tried with both "Retry" and "Ignore" options in YaST, but it kept failing. However, after a while, I was able to figure out the following workaround.
---------------------------- The workaround:
I downloaded the geda-symbols package from the noarch folder in your repository: http://download.opensuse.org/repositories/home:/werner2101/openSUSE_10.2/no arch/geda-symbols-1.2.0-2.1.noarch.rpm
And then installed this package separately using the following command as root:
rpm -i geda-symbols-1.2.0-2.1.noarch.rpm
This solved my problem. When I opened YaST to install other gEDA packages from your repository, I saw geda-symbols as already installed and this allowed for the other gEDA packages to be smoothly installed. ----------------------------
hm, download.o.o is just a redirector, it would be interessting, if there is a broken mirror out there.
